Theater & Performing Arts around Glacier

Just as Julie Andrews so enthusiastically sang in “The Sound of Music,” the hills are alive with the sound of music here in the Glacier area, not to mention alive with some terrific acting as well. When visiting, it is important to get in some relaxation time. Travel to town and enjoy the live entertainment, because there’s plenty of it for the whole family.

Kalispell music offers some enchanting evenings with all manner of tunes, from bluegrass and jazz to county and classical. Whitefish music consists of the same, in a beautiful mountain town that entertains the skiiers on holiday. Summer concerts here aren’t to be missed either.

Whitefish theatre is something to be enjoyed after a long day of exciting adventures. For Kalispell, theatre has taken on a new meaning, with a 1300-seat performing arts center that puts on many popular programs.

Because the Glacier region is blessed with a plethora of acting companies, theatres and musical venues, small clubs, and a variety of local pubs and establishments, you will discover excellent opportunities to experience live entertainment.
